WebDec 27, 2015 · Awarded to military and civilian personnel of the Armed Forces of the Russian Federation: for excellence, courage and selflessness, displayed during military operations in the Arab Republic of Syria; for the successful management of the actions of subordinates in carrying out military operations in the Arab Republic of Syria; for selfless work … WebJun 20, 2016 · Medal “For the Liberation of Palmyra” Established on 14 May 2016 by ministerial order 273. Awarded to servicemen of the Armed Forces of the Russian Federation and of the Syrian Arab Army, for direct participation in the heroic storming and liberation of Palmyra during the period from the 13th to 27th of March 2016, as well as to the planners …

WebSince the beginning of the Syrian conflict in 2011, Lebanon has received approximately 1.5 million Syrian migrants, who now constitute 20% to 25% of Lebanon’s population [1]. Of the 1.5 million Syrian refugees in Lebanon, 52% are women and 24% are of reproductive age [2,3].
